POSITION SUMMARY

To provide high quality imaging procedures to our patients and physicians in a respectful and efficient manner while providing those services in a safe and clean environment.

POSITION REQUIREMENTS

Formal Education / Training:

Earned a Radiologic Technology diploma or degree from a college or university. Must have Tennessee Medical X-ray Operator License. Must be in compliance with CE Requirements. Medical Assistant certificate and/or higher degree if hired prior to March 1, 2019. Medical Assistant Certificate required within 90 days of employment if hired after March 1, 2019.
BLS required within 90 days of hire. 

Workplace Experience:

Preference of at least one year work experience in clinic setting after graduation and accreditation; however, willing to train. Orthopaedic experience preferred, but not required.

Equipment and Skills Training:

Possesses general knowledge of many types of x-ray equipment and computer systems.  Will train on specific equipment and processes utilized at Bone and Joint Institute. In addition, has had previous training in fluoroscopy, surgery, and routine studies and willing to perform those functions daily. Must be competent in patient assessment, taking vital signs, intake of medical history, confirming medications, suture removal, splint removal, wound care, use of EMR, strong customer service skills, team player, and ability to multi-task in a fast-paced environment.

Physical Environment:

Radiation safety and universal precautions practiced in a multimodality imaging department. Medical office environment.

Physical Effort:

Possesses the ability to perform multifunctional tasks to include: physically manipulate and operate
equipment, assist in the movement of patients from wheelchairs and stretchers to table; sit, stand, bend, twist, stoop; lift over 20 pounds; communicate in English clearly, both verbally and in writing; make appropriate judgment decisions in urgent or emergency situations; and demonstrate emotional stability and psychological health in day to day interaction with fellow employees, patients, their families, and physicians.

PERFORMANCE STANDARDS

  1. Checks patient identification and physician order to ensure accuracy of request before proceeding with study.
  2. Questions female patients (ages 12-50) regarding the possibility of pregnancy and properly documents information in record.
  3. Consistently wears radiation dosimeter badge and turns it in at the designated time frame.
  4. Provides proper radiation safety protection for all persons, to include self. Follows ALARA, IMAGE GENTLY AND IMAGE WISELY.
  5. Accurately records patient’s medical history, medications, and vital signs Documents patient care, education, and results in EMR. Proficient in entering billing and orders. Ensures all requests from physician and patients are completed.
  6. Removes sutures, splints, provides wound care, gives intramuscular injections, and assists physician with office procedures. Maintains the dignity of each patient by ensuring the patient is properly covered at all times; during exam and patient transport. Makes sure patients in hallways are covered and comfortable (Pain Management).
  7. Coordinates referrals to other medical services such as MRIs, procedures, physical therapy, occupational therapy, etc. Secures consultations and specialist when indicated.
  8. Works well in a team environment; eager to help others and covers other clinics when indicated. Makes good use of time. Volunteers for over- time and fill-in when needed.
  9. Participates in activities that improve department effectiveness, processes, communication, and/or image in the organization. This includes attending 75% of all staff/ departmental meetings. Shows leadership in difficult situations and makes appropriate decisions.
  10. Ensures the safety of patients by following all safety procedures while moving patients from wheelchair or stretcher to table and observing patient while on radiology table. Observes universal precautions. Adheres to departmental policies related to safety, infection control, and biohazard waste.
  11. Performs high quality studies consistently.
  12. Keeps exam rooms stocked and clean; notifies materials management when supplies are low.
